Samantha J Is Back With ‘Love Me For Me’

Dancehall fusion sensation Samantha J is back.

With new-found drive and energy, and a fit bikini-bod, the recording artiste who gave birth to her son, Trillion, in 2020, has stepped forward to stake her claim as one of the fiercest talents of Jamaica.

Known for her hit, nostalgic Red Rat-sampler Tight Skirt (2013), the singer is fresh off a brief hiatus and appears to be back with an ice-cream smooth, reggae-flavoured single, ‘Love Me For Me’.

Released with sparkling pool-side visuals and gorgeous shots of Samantha J showing off her toned bikini-bod, the video is generating a big buzz online on music sharing and social media platforms.

Since its release, the single has been blowing up the airwaves in Europe, the US and Jamaica.

“Now more than ever before, when you hear my music, you are hearing me. I have the creative control to show the true artiste that I am. Whether it’s through the lyrics, video concepts, and delivery or my live performances, I’m here to share the art and talent that God has blessed me with since I was just a little girl,” Samantha J said.

Currently located in Los Angeles, Samantha revealed ‘Love Me For Me’ is just one of more new songs in the pipeline.

“I have music that I can’t wait to release. Expect more very soon,” she said.

Samantha J, whose real name is Samantha Gonsalves, is best known for her 2013 smash hit, Tight Skirt, which has topped several international charts. She resided in St. Ann where she attended the Heinz Simonitsch School in St. James. She always had a passion for music and started writing songs when she was only 12 years old. She was later discovered by the Si Mi Yah Agency, while attending a model and talent casting in Ocho Rios.

She started to pursue music at 15 years old, when she recorded her rendition of Red Rat’s classic track Tight Up Skirt (9.1 million views on Youtube) and it became her career-defining breakthrough hit.

Almost a year after her breakout hit, she inked a record deal with US label Columbia Records which ended a few years ago.

In 2015, she went on to release another international banger called League of My Own featuring Dej Loaf.

In 2016, she was featured in the single Light It Up, a song by Norwegian duo Marcus & Martinus. The song charted both in Norway and Sweden peaking at No. 9 on the Norwegian VG-lista chart and number 23 on the Swedish Sverigetopplistan chart. The ‘Light It Up’ single eventually sold platinum.

Other big hits for the Jamaican singer were Baby Love in 2017 featuring R. City (16 million views), Bad Like Yuh in 2015 (4.7 million views), and her 2017 release Rockets (2.1 million). She has a collaboration with Gyptian called ‘Picture’ that did well internationally, racking up over 1.5 million views.

Her 2019 collaboration with Shenseea and Azaryah titled Show Off, which was produced by Jonny Blaze x Stadic, stands at 1.7 million views, and Big Bad Benz in 2022 (577,000).

She is signed to US-based indie label, Anka Music Group.
